New Jersey Resources raises quarterly dividend 7.7% to 42c per share

The board of directors of New Jersey Resources Corporation unanimously approved a 7.7% increase in the quarterly dividend rate to 42c per share from 39c per share. The new quarterly rate will be effective with the dividend payable October 2, 2023 to shareowners of record on September 20, 2023. This dividend replaces the previously announced dividend of 39c per share approved on July 12, 2023 for shareowners of record on September 20, 2023. The new annual dividend rate will be $1.68 per share. NJR has paid quarterly dividends continuously since its inception in 1952, and has raised the dividend every year for the last 28 years. Steve Westhoven, President and CEO of NJR, stated, “Our long-term business strategy and financial position give the Board confidence to increase the quarterly dividend. We are committed to providing strong long-term returns to shareholders, and a growing dividend is a key component of increasing shareholder value.”
